What Does a Plus Size Model Do?

A plus size model works in the fashion industry, modeling plus-size clothing. As a plus size model, you participate in photoshoots for print advertisements or catalogs, do runway fashion shows, work with designers as a fit model, or TV work. Your duties depend on whether you perform one of those specific roles or whether you work in multiple fields. Responsibilities include preparing for shoots or shows, working with stylists and other fashion experts to present the looks set out by the creative director or designer, and traveling for work.

What are plus size models?

Plus size models are professional models who represent and promote clothing, accessories, and beauty products for individuals who wear larger sizes, typically starting at US size 12 or above. They play a vital role in the fashion industry by showcasing body diversity and inclusivity in advertisements, runway shows, and catalogs. Plus size models help brands connect with a broader audience and challenge traditional beauty standards by celebrating different body shapes and sizes.

We are seeking an experienced High Voltage Senior Structural Engineer with a specific focus on high-voltage substations and electrical infrastructure. This individual will be responsible for managing and executing structural scopes for substation projects from concept through IFC, including design of foundations for control enclosures, transformers, breakers, dead-ends, and other major HV equipment.ย 
ย 
This role requires a strong familiarity with structural requirements unique to substations, including coordination with electrical teams, vendor specifications, foundation optimization, and document production aligned with milestone submittals. You'll play a key role in shaping and scaling our HV structural team and supporting utility and interconnection projects for renewable energy clients.ย 
Technical Leadership & Oversight:
  • Lead structural engineering efforts for utility substation projects including control enclosures, transformer foundations, dead-end structures, capacitor banks, and static mastsย 
  • Review project documents and develop structural Basis of Design (BOD), including loads, design codes, geotechnical inputs, and material assumptionsย 
  • Design and size shallow and deep foundations (e.g., spread footings, drilled piers, embedded posts) based on geotechnical recommendations and equipment loadsย 
  • Perform load calculations (dead, live, wind, seismic) and develop structural models using accepted FEA tools (e.g., RISA, RAM, STAAD)ย 
  • Coordinate with geotechnical engineers to integrate foundation performance assumptions and loading capacities (e.g., LPILE, MFAD inputs)ย 
  • Prepare structural drawings, elevations, details, and specifications using AutoCAD and/or Revit for each milestone (30%, 60%, 90%, IFC)ย
